Name Rhyme Games: Fun for Everyone

If you’re looking for a fun and interactive way to explore the world of rhymes, name rhyme games are the perfect choice! These games not only bring out your creativity but also provide endless entertainment for everyone involved. Whether you’re hosting a family gathering, a classroom activity, or a party with friends, name rhyme games are guaranteed to make everyone laugh and have a great time.

One popular name rhyme game is “Rhyme Time”. In this game, each participant takes a turn creating a rhyme using their own name. For example, if someone’s name is Emily, they might come up with a rhyme like “Emily, dimply, simply wimply”. The next person in line then has to create a rhyme using the previous name and rhyme, and so on. This game not only encourages creativity but also challenges participants to think quickly and come up with clever rhymes.

Another fun name rhyme game is “Rhyme Race”. In this game, participants divide into teams and each team chooses a captain. The captains then take turns calling out a name, such as “John”. The team members then have to race against the clock to come up with as many rhymes for that name as possible. The team with the most rhymes at the end of the round wins. This game is not only challenging but also fosters teamwork and quick thinking.

If you prefer a more laid-back and creative game, “Rhyme Art” might be the perfect choice. In this game, participants take turns drawing a picture that represents their name. They then have to create a rhyme using their name and the drawing. For example, if someone’s name is Lily and they draw a picture of a flower, their rhyme might be “Lily, silly, blooming willy-nilly”. This game combines artistic expression with rhyme creation, making it a unique and engaging activity for all.

Lastly, for those who love a bit of competition, “Rhyme Championship” is the ultimate name rhyme game. In this game, participants go head-to-head in a battle of rhymes. Each participant takes a turn coming up with a rhyme for their name, while the other participants rate their rhyme on a scale of 1 to 10. The participant with the highest score at the end of the game is crowned the Rhyme Champion. This game not only brings out the competitive spirit but also allows participants to showcase their rhyme skills.
